Hello there! Thank you for your question. Dental veneers are a fantastic option if you’re looking to enhance your smile without too much fuss. These veneers are thin shells usually made of porcelain or composite resin and are custom-made to cover the front part of your teeth. They can work wonders in improving the appearance of your smile by taking care of issues like discoloration, small chips, or even slight misalignments.

So, how do they work exactly? The journey starts with a consultation with your dentist to check if veneers suit your needs. It’s all about personalizing the process for your unique smile. Your dentist will carefully prep your teeth by removing a tiny bit of enamel, then take impressions to create veneers that fit perfectly. Once they’re ready, they’ll be bonded to your teeth, enhancing their color and shape beautifully.

You might be wondering why someone might need veneers. Well, over time, our teeth can pick up stains from food, drinks like teh tarik or coffee, and even from smoking. Plus, daily use can cause little chips or gaps. Veneers are a great solution to restore that bright and smooth look in your smile.

What can you expect if you decide to go for veneers? After your initial consultation, you’ll need at least two more visits: one for preparation and one for putting on the veneers. It’s usually a quick and comfortable process. With good care, veneers can last for many years, so you’ll want to keep up with regular dentist check-ups and good oral hygiene.
